L.", title="(96)Zr(n,gamma) measurement at the n{\_}TOF facility at CERN", journal="Physical Review C", year="2011", publisher="Amer Physical Soc", volume="84", number="5", pages="055802--8pp", abstract="The (n,gamma) cross section of (96)Zr has been investigated at the CERN n{\_}TOF spallation neutron source. High-resolution time-of-flight measurements using an enriched ZrO(2) sample allowed us to analyze 15 resonances below 40 keV with improved accuracy. On average, the capture widths were found to be 25{\%} smaller than reported in earlier experiments. If complemented with the contribution by direct radiative capture, the derived Maxwellian averaged cross sections are consistent with activation data at kT = 25 keV. The present results confirm the astrophysical implications for the s-process branching at (95)Zr.", optnote="WOS:000297121100005", optnote="exported from refbase (https://references.ific.uv.es/refbase/show.php?record=812), last updated on Tue, 13 Dec 2011 15:35:14 +0000", issn="0556-2813", doi="10.1103/PhysRevC.84.055802", opturl="https://doi.org/10.1103/PhysRevC.84.055802", language="English" }
